Toyota will bring Lexus-based Platform 3.0 autonomous vehicle to CES

Thu, Jan 4 2018

The Toyota Research Institute says it will bring its next-generation Platform 3.0 automated driving vehicle to CES next week, an autonomous test car that is notable for incorporating the sensors and cameras into the body, rather than as ungainly attachments, and with the spinning LIDAR rooftop sensor replaced by a more sleek panel of sensors. Platform 3.0 is built on a Lexus LS600hL. Toyota Research Institute says it enlisted CALTY Design Research in Ann Arbor, Mich. and engineers at Toyota's nearby North America R&D center to conceal the equipment. As a result, Platform 3.0 gets a new rooftop weather and temperature proof panel, which it says was inspired by off-road motorcycle helmets, integrated into the available space in the sunroof compartment to minimize height. It's also embellished with chrome trim along the side, where it meets the roofline, and the rear swoops down to integrate with the LS's contour lines. The team also managed to consolidate computational electronics and wiring into a small box in the trunk. Toyota says the Platform 3.0 is one of the most perceptive autonomous test vehicles on the road today, with a design makes the test vehicle easy to build at scale. It gets a Luminar LIDAR system boasting a 200-meter, 360-degree range (the previous version only tracked the forward direction), enabled by four high-res LIDAR scanning heads that help it better see dark objects. Shorter-range LIDAR sensors feature low on all four sides of the vehicle, one on each front quarter panel and on the front and rear bumpers, to detect low-level and smaller objects, like children or road debris. Production begins this spring at the Toyota Motor North America R&D headquarters at low volumes to allow for flexibility, given the rapid rate of development of Toyota's autonomous test platforms. Some will be assembled using Toyota's Guardian dual-cockpit control layout to allow for transferring control between a human test driver and the automated system while keeping the driver as a backup, while the single-cockpit, fully autonomous Chauffeur mode will be shown at CES starting Jan. 9.Related Video: This content is hosted by a third party. Lexus Bladescan is another new headlight safety breakthrough U.S. won't get

Fri, Jun 21 2019

Lexus is back at it with innovative lighting technology. The BladeScan headlights available in Europe on the 2020 RX utilize a new mechanism for throwing light further down the road, aiming that light more precisely, and doing so without blinding other road users. Lights from other OEMs with the same capabilities have increased the number of LEDs inside the housing for finer control. The BladeScan module inside the Lexus lights holds the number of LEDs down to 10 on each side of the RX, which Lexus says is a more cost-effective solution. In fact, BladeScan uses fewer LEDs than Lexus' most recent adaptive high-beam system, which has 24 LEDs on each side. The LEDs in the new module are arranged in two rows, eight on top, two on bottom. The diodes are fed information about objects ahead, and adjust their intensity to dim light aimed at an oncoming car, or illuminate a pedestrian by the roadside. However, the LEDs don't shine their light down the road, they shine their strobing light onto two blade-shaped mirrors — hence the name BladeScan — that rotate at high speed. The light reflects off the mirrored blades and into a lens, which orients the beam down the road. Not only is the reflected light easier to handle for oncoming drivers, the system has aim accurate to 0.7 degrees. Lexus' current adaptives are accurate to 1.7 degrees, making BladeScan a 143-percent improvement. That means the new feature can throw even more light into areas that are hard to reach with current lights — Lexus says pedestrian recognition at night has increased from 105 feet to 184 feet. Buyers of the 2020 RX will be able to take advantage when the new crossover goes on sale in Europe later this year. Naturally, U.S. Federal Motor Vehicle Safety Standard No. 108 means we won't get BladeScan — that goes for you, too, Canada. The now-52-year-old U.S. law mandates a single low beam and a single high beam setting, with no intermediate settings and no activation of high and low beams simultaneously. Toyota, Audi and BMW have been trying for six years to get FMVSS 108 changed to permit new and potentially lifesaving headlight technologies. The automaker wrote in a statement to Carscoops, "Last December, Lexus submitted a petition to NHTSA to allow ADB in the United States. Currently, we await the Agency's decision and hope to see an amendment in FMVSS 108."
